Box Score The St. Lawrence University Men's Basketball team fell behind early on the road against RIT and the Saints never recovered in a 92-75 loss to the Tigers in a Liberty League matchup at Clark Gymnasium in Rochester Friday night.
RIT (11-11 overall, 7-6 Liberty League) used a 10-3 run in the first several minutes of the game to open up a double-digit lead at 22-11.
The Saints (12-9, 8-5) started to come back with a Kieran Miller 3-pointer but the Tigers scored the next nine consecutive points to surge ahead 31-14 with less than 10 minutes left in the first half.
The teams played an even final nine minutes of the first half and the teams went into the halftime intermission with the Tigers holding a 50-32 lead.
In the second half, the Saints whittled away at the lead and a Ben Crawford layup with 12:25 left to play cut the lead to just nine points at 62-53 and a 3-pointer by Kyle Edwards 30 seconds later made it an 8-point advantage.
The Tigers regained the double-digit lead with a jumper before Dom DeRegis drained a 3-pointer to make it a 7-point game at 66-59 but a 10-1 Tiger run gave RIT the momentum to close out the victory.
Riley Naclerio led the Saints with 16 points, Ben Crawford added 15 and Edwards finished with 10 for the Saints. Naclerio and Chris Miner each grabbed a team-best six rebounds while Willie Zachery finished with nine points and a team-leading six assists.
The Saints continue the weekend road trip with a 4 pm game at Hobart Saturday.
